    Credentials

    Education

    • Undergraduate: Bachelor of Science in Mechanical Engineering, University of Idaho, Moscow, ID
    • Post-Baccalaureate: San Francisco State University, San Francisco, CA
    • Doctor of Osteopathic Medicine: Western University of Health Sciences College of Osteopathic Medicine of the Pacific, Pomona, CA
    • Traditional Osteopathic Rotating Internship: Good Samaritan Regional Medical Center, Corvallis, OR
    • Physical Medicine and Rehabilitation Residency: UC Davis Medical Center, Sacramento, CA
    • Sport and Spine Fellowship: EvergreenHealth, Kirkland, WA
    • Board-Certified: American Board of Physical Medicine and Rehabilitation

    Professional Associations

    • American Medical Society for Sports Medicine
    • Spine Intervention Society
